    Abstract: A lock cylinder of a motor vehicle has a cylinder housing formed from plastic and the cylinder housing has an opening for receiving a cylinder core. The plastic of the cylindrical housing is reinforced at least in certain regions with aramid fibers. Thus, the cylinder housing is extremely robust and increases the forcing resistance of a door lock equipped therewith.

    Abstract: A rekeyable lock cylinder includes a plug assembly and a lock cylinder. The plug assembly includes a plug body, a plurality of key followers, a plurality of racks, and a rack carrier that carriers the plurality of racks. The rack carrier is moveable relative to the plug body between a proximal end and a distal end. A cam follower extends outwardly from the rack carrier. The lock cylinder body includes a cylinder wall with the plug assembly rotatably disposed therein, and has a cam track configured on the cylinder wall at an interior surface to guide the cam follower of the plug assembly. The cam track has a ramp portion configured to longitudinally displace the cam follower and the rack carrier as the plug assembly is rotated relative to the lock cylinder body to facilitate selective disengagement of the plurality of racks from the plurality of key followers.

    Abstract: The present invention relates to a pin tumbler cylinder lock having a cylinder casing and a plug selectively rotatable in the casing, and a plurality of driver pins and associated tumbler pins rotatable about their longitudinal axes. The cylinder lock includes a plurality of parallel circumferential tracks formed in the cylinder casing. Each of the tumbler pins is adapted and configured to seat in the plug and includes a track engaging element arranged to selectively engage one of said tracks. The tumbler pins are arranged to align both vertically and horizontally with matching depressions in a symmetrical key, in order to permit the turning of the plug in the cylinder casing when the key is turned.

    Abstract: A key cylinder to be attached to an outer panel for a vehicle is provided. The key cylinder includes a cylinder body and a casing for accommodating the cylinder body therein. The casing has a drain hole formed at a lower portion thereof for discharging the water out of the casing and first and second swelling formed to project from a side wall thereof. Above the drain hole, the first swelling is formed so as to incline to an axial direction of the key cylinder. The lower end of the first swelling extends up to a lower part of the casing, apart from one end of the drain hole In the axial direction of the key cylinder. In operation, the water climbing down the side wall of the casing is guided by the first swelling and brought into the lower end of the first swelling. Consequently, without flowing up to the drain hole, the water can be prevented from sticking on the periphery of the drain hole.
